Transaction aed4bbf73726e3932295db6a2b348fc74e69085a55f665c1536fd5d691c8cf1c
1 Input
1 Outputs
- aed4bbf73726e3932295db6a2b348fc74e69085a55f665c1536fd5d691c8cf1c:0
value 517382
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G